Ticket: Config drift in Validex plugin loader

Summary: The validator plugin system on the Brackenfold cluster has drifted from what release notes describe. Two plugins load in staging that are absent in production, and the schema-strictness flag differs between nodes. Please reconcile before the next cut and confirm which set is canonical. For reference, the values currently active in production are listed below.

deployment values, kawip-kafog:
belath:
  pin: 3709
  tenant: ulaox
  seal: seal_25075386
  metrics_host: metrics.belath.halixhq.test
  standby_team: gormir
  escalation: wenys-fenwyn
  nonce: 26e5f7

**09:41** — CalMerge sync began producing duplicate events for users with overlapping recurring meetings. Root cause: the conflict resolver compared timestamps at second precision while the upstream provider truncated to minutes, so edits appeared newer than they were. We normalized both sides to minute precision and backfilled affected calendars. Future maintainers should note that the fix first appeared in the build identified below.

pipeline stamp: htk4_66df

## Fix audio drift in Hallwright guide app

Fixes stuttering playback reported by visitors at the Verrow Gallery exhibit. Root cause: buffer underruns on older devices when switching tracks near beacons. Support team: tell users to update; no settings changes needed on their end. This PR enlarges the prefetch buffer and adds a beacon debounce. The tuned values are listed here.

tuning table, fajop-hafog:
WEIGHTS = {
    "soriel": 277,
    "belael": 101,
}

**14:22 — Tax-rate lookup cache stale entries confirmed**

At this point in the incident, the Quillbend checkout team confirmed that the Ratewise cache was serving tax rates from a region snapshot taken before the quarterly update. New team members should note: the cache warmer runs on deploy, not on schedule, so a skipped deploy means stale rates. We isolated the last known-good deployment and pulled its provenance record, which is reproduced below for reference.

trace token, fawep-yafof: htk4_8486